Best for complete macOS beginners
Bob "Dr. Mac" LeVitus has been championing Mac users through his Houston Chronicle column since 1996. His deep passion and extensive experience with Apple products shine through in this guide, designed to help you start your macOS Big Sur journey with confidence. LeVitus’s knack for clear explanations and his friendly tone make this book a great companion as you explore your Mac’s capabilities and get comfortable with new features.
macOS Big Sur For Dummies (For Dummies (Computer/Tech)) book cover

by Bob LeVitus··You?

2020·528 pages·Mac, macOS, macOS Big Sur, User Interface, Productivity

Bob LeVitus, known as "Dr. Mac" for his longstanding column in the Houston Chronicle, brings decades of Mac expertise into this accessible guide for macOS Big Sur users. His approachable style breaks down everything from setting up your Mac to navigating Siri and exploring apps, making it straightforward to enhance productivity and creativity. For example, he delves into using multimedia tools like GarageBand and iMovie, helping you leverage Big Sur’s capabilities beyond basic tasks. If you’re new to Mac or upgrading, this book equips you with practical skills to confidently use macOS Big Sur without overwhelm.

Best for aspiring Mac system administrators
Herta Nava is an Apple Certified Support Professional and IT expert with extensive experience creating technical content and training materials. Her work includes producing macOS support courses for Pluralsight and authoring books for major publishers like Packt. This background equips her to explain complex macOS Big Sur administration topics clearly and accessibly, making this guide particularly helpful for those new to Mac system management or preparing for industry certifications.
2021·804 pages·macOS, macOS Big Sur, System Administration, User Management, File Systems

What happens when IT expertise meets macOS Big Sur? Herta Nava, an Apple Certified Support Professional with a strong background in technical content and training, crafted this guide to address the needs of system administrators and power users alike. You’ll explore macOS architecture, user management, file systems, and network administration, all tailored to Big Sur’s unique environment. For example, the book breaks down managing volumes and permissions alongside troubleshooting startup processes, making it easier to grasp complex concepts. If you’re stepping into Mac system administration or aiming for Apple certification, this book offers foundational insights without overwhelming you.

Best for new M1 MacBook Pro users
John S. Trevino’s guide offers a focused look at the MacBook Pro with Apple’s M1 chip running macOS Big Sur, tailored especially for those stepping into this new tech landscape. It breaks down the complexities of the updated hardware and software, presenting step-by-step instructions that make mastering features like Voice Control and the Touch Bar approachable. This book serves as a solid starting point for beginners or seniors aiming to get comfortable with their MacBook Pro’s capabilities while navigating one of Apple’s most significant operating system updates.
2021·152 pages·macOS Big Sur, Software, User Interface, M1 Chip, Touch Bar

Unlike most macOS Big Sur guides that skim over new hardware features, John S. Trevino focuses deeply on the M1 chip’s unique capabilities combined with Big Sur’s interface updates. You’ll learn precise ways to harness the Touch Bar, set up Voice Control commands, and navigate complex settings like Time Machine and partitioning without feeling overwhelmed. The book’s stepwise approach benefits beginners and seniors eager to unlock their MacBook Pro’s full potential through clear, example-driven instructions such as managing AirDrop, FaceTime transfers, and Dark Mode activation. If you want a hands-on manual that bridges hardware and software in practical terms, this guide fits the bill.
